About Joel Carpenter
Joel Carpenter is a scholar working on Electrical and Electronic Engineering, Atomic and Molecular Physics, and Optics, Biomedical Engineering, Artificial Intelligence and Acoustics and Ultrasonics, having authored 92 papers that have together received 1.6k indexed citations. Recurring topics across this work include Optical Network Technologies (50 papers), Photonic and Optical Devices (36 papers), Orbital Angular Momentum in Optics (20 papers), Semiconductor Lasers and Optical Devices (17 papers), Advanced Fiber Laser Technologies (16 papers), Photonic Crystal and Fiber Optics (15 papers), Advanced Fiber Optic Sensors (12 papers) and Advanced Photonic Communication Systems (12 papers). The work is most often cited by research in Acoustics and Ultrasonics (248 citations), Atomic and Molecular Physics, and Optics (780 citations), Electrical and Electronic Engineering (1.1k citations), Instrumentation (32 citations) and Artificial Intelligence (248 citations). Joel Carpenter has collaborated with scholars based in Australia, United States and United Kingdom. Frequent co-authors include Jochen Schröder, Benjamin J. Eggleton, Timothy D. Wilkinson, Nicolas K. Fontaine, Roland Ryf, David T. Neilson, Haoshuo Chen, Kwangwoong Kim, Benn C. Thomsen and Yongmin Jung. Their work appears in journals such as Journal of Lightwave Technology, Optics Express, Nature Communications, Photonics Research and IEEE Transactions on Magnetics.
